** The bathroom remodeling market in and around Dalbo, MN, is characteristic of a rural-to-exurban area. There are very few, if any, dedicated bathroom remodeling companies operating solely within Dalbo's limits. Homeowners primarily rely on established contractors from the commercial hub of Cambridge (approx. 10 miles away) and other nearby communities like Princeton and Isanti. The competition level is moderate, with a mix of local handymen, specialized renovation contractors, and larger building supply stores with installation services. Service quality is generally high among the top-rated providers, as they build their business on reputation and word-of-mouth in a tight-knit community. Pricing is competitive but aligns with metro-area rates for quality work, as contractors often have similar overhead and material costs. A typical full bathroom remodel in this region can range from $15,000 for a standard update to $35,000+ for a high-end or complex layout change with accessibility features. The most successful contractors are those who are licensed, insured, and have a strong portfolio of completed projects and positive online reviews.

For a full remodel in Dalbo, homeowners can expect a typical range of $15,000 to $35,000, depending on the size of the bathroom, material selections, and scope of plumbing/electrical work. Regional pricing is influenced by the cost of materials traveling to our more rural location and the availability of skilled tradespeople in Isanti County. It's crucial to get detailed, written estimates from local contractors that account for potential surprises behind walls in older homes common to the area.
Dalbo's cold winters and humid summers demand specific considerations. We highly recommend installing heated flooring to combat cold tile floors and ensuring excellent ventilation with a high-CFM fan to manage moisture and prevent mold, which can be a problem in our tightly-sealed homes. Choosing materials resistant to humidity fluctuations, like porcelain tile over solid hardwood, is also essential for long-term durability.

While interior work can be done year-round, late spring through early fall is often ideal. This allows for better ventilation by opening windows during dusty demolition and finishing work, and avoids potential delays from severe winter weather affecting contractor travel or material deliveries. Scheduling well in advance is key, as quality local contractors in our area often book up several months ahead.
Prioritize contractors with a verifiable physical address, proper Minnesota licensing, and insurance. Ask for references from recent projects in Dalbo or nearby communities like Cambridge, and actually contact them. Look for a provider experienced with the common well water and septic systems in our area, as this affects plumbing choices. Checking their standing with the Minnesota Department of Labor and Industry and the Better Business Bureau is also a prudent step.
